Transaction b635a15ef930166a295e9db95b2978819099a7a74589a60cb5cf06793ca7ed15
1 Input
1 Outputs
- b635a15ef930166a295e9db95b2978819099a7a74589a60cb5cf06793ca7ed15:0
value 99990000
address 3BMEXJ8FjYdCBaiMdnyjaAVd5c9E2NPVCz